Before we dive into the cost of double chin treatments, let's first understand what causes a double chin. A double chin, also known as submental fullness, can be caused by a variety of factors. These include genetics, weight gain, and the natural aging process. Regardless of the cause, many individuals seek medical beauty treatments to contour and tighten the area underneath the chin.
One popular and effective treatment option for eliminating a double chin is Kybella. Kybella is an FDA-approved injectable drug that aids in the breakdown and absorption of dietary fat. This treatment involves a series of injections of a synthetic form of deoxycholic acid, a substance that naturally occurs in the body to help break down and absorb fat.
The price of Kybella treatments can vary depending on several factors, including the number of sessions needed and the expertise of the healthcare professional administering the injections. On average, you can expect to pay anywhere from $1,200 to $2,400 for a full treatment course of Kybella in Hobart. Keep in mind that this is only an approximate range and additional costs may apply.
It is important to note that the cost of Kybella treatments may seem higher compared to alternative methods, such as liposuction. However, Kybella offers several advantages that justify its price. Unlike liposuction, Kybella is a non-surgical procedure. This means there is no need for general anesthesia or incisions, resulting in less downtime and a reduced risk of complications. Additionally, Kybella provides a natural-looking outcome, as the treatment targets and destroys fat cells without affecting surrounding tissues.
While Kybella is an effective and popular choice for treating a double chin, there are other options available in Hobart. One alternative method is CoolSculpting, a non-invasive fat reduction treatment that uses controlled cooling technology to freeze and eliminate fat cells. CoolSculpting can be used to target the double chin area, resulting in a slimmer profile without the need for surgery.
The cost of CoolSculpting treatments for a double chin in Hobart can range from $1,500 to $2,000 per session. Multiple sessions may be needed to achieve desired results, so the total cost could be higher. CoolSculpting is known for its efficacy and safety, as it has been clinically tested and FDA-cleared for the reduction of submental fat.
If you are on a tighter budget, you may consider a more affordable option such as chin sculpting with dermal fillers. Dermal fillers are injectable gels that can add volume and contour to specific areas of the face, including the chin. By strategically placing dermal fillers, a skilled medical professional can enhance the jawline and reduce the appearance of a double chin.
The cost of chin sculpting with dermal fillers in Hobart can range from $500 to $1,000 per treatment session. The number of sessions required will depend on your individual needs and goals. It's important to choose a reputable clinic and an experienced injector to ensure safe and satisfactory results.
Another non-invasive option for reducing a double chin is radiofrequency (RF) treatments. RF energy is used to heat and tighten the skin, stimulating collagen production and improving the appearance of sagging skin and submental fullness. This treatment can be an effective alternative for those who want to avoid injections and surgery.
The cost of RF treatments for a double chin in Hobart can range from $800 to $1,500 per session. Multiple sessions may be necessary to achieve optimal results. RF treatments are generally well-tolerated and have minimal downtime, making them a convenient option for many individuals.
